Ghanaian centre-forward Hafiz Konkoni is the subject of a transfer rumour linking him with a move from Ethiopian Premier League club Wolwalo Adigrat to league rivals Halaba City.Konkoni, 27, is currently registered with Wolwalo Adigrat, while Halaba City are also competing in Ethiopiaâ??s top division. The reported interest would therefore represent a domestic move for the Ghana international.Konkoniâ??s stated market value is â?¬150,000. The rumour was recorded on 4 August

Sion Oppong, the Sweden-Ghana winger at Brommapojkarna, has been linked with a move to Toulouse.The 18-year-old left winger has made 14 appearances in the 2026 Allsvenskan season, scoring twice and providing one assist. He has started 73% of Brommapojkarnaâ??s possible league matches and has played 69% of the available minutes.Oppong joined Brommapojkarna from IF Bromma U17 in January 2025 and has since established himself in the first-team set-up.
